Horizon Zero Dawn is an action-RPG game that takes place in a world of snow-capped mountains and lush rainforests. You play as Aloy, a young woman who must figure out where she came from and what the future of Earth might be. The actual gameplay involves levelling up and customizing your character, hunting robots and helping a diverse bunch of tribes with their troubles.

God of War

This is a soft-reboot set after the final game in the original series. You don’t need to have played anything that came before, but it will certainly enhance the experience.

In God of War, we join Kratos and his son as they lay the other member of their family to rest. Now Kratos and his boy must battle incredible creatures in beautiful and exotic settings. God of War would have been a smash hit even if it wasn’t part of such a mega-franchise.

The graphics and combat are excellent, while the story matches the high standards that gamers have come to expect of these games. While this new God of War plays rather differently from those that came before it, the series’ flair for spectacle and literally godlike drama is still at the core of the experience.

Persona 5 (Royal)

Persona is a spin-off of the more obscure Shin Megami Tensei games. Yet, Persona has had a devoted following since the days of the original Playstation. By the third title, people had started to take notice and Persona 4 was a legitimate hit. ..

Persona 5 is a JRPG that has been praised by critics and players alike. You play as a high school student who gets involved in a world that lies beneath ours where people have psychic castles. As the Phantom Thieves, you need to steal the treasure at the heart of those castles in order to change that person’s psychology for the better. Persona 5 tells an amazing story and uses fresh gameplay to spice up the JRPG formula. ..

In Persona 5, you go to school, socialize, pursue hobbies and generally live your life. All of which influence your character’s statistics and powers. However, there is also a style to Persona 5 that can’t be ignored. The slick UI design, the music and character designs all have a certain “hipster” feel to them that makes you want to check them out even more. Douglas Adams would be proud.

The new Royal version of the game is the one to get now. As a new player, it has significant additions and improvements to the original game.
